Government Business

Parliamentary business arranged by the Government, usually taking priority in the Commons.

Government business is parliamentary business arranged by the Government, usually through the Leader of the House and business managers. It often has priority in the Commons and includes much of the main legislative and policy business. It is important for understanding why particular debates or bill stages are scheduled.
